Electra Amsterdam Girard 3SP Nexus Woman Cruiser
The artwork of mid-century master designer Alexander Girard creates a new kind of kinetic art. Girard’s colourful and energetic designs add quirk and character to Electra’s elegantly modern Dutch city bike—adorning the frame, saddle, grips and even the bell. Experience art in motion with this truly unique ride.
As head of Textiles at Herman Miller (1952-1975), Girard created hundreds of versatile and iconic patterns such as “Quatrefoil.” Girard’s background as a professionally trained architect shines through his sophisticated and light-hearted colours in highly structured geometric shapes and lines. Custom-embossed saddle with high-quality, weather resistant leatherette coverings. Elements from the iconic La Fonda del Sol Restaurant (1961), these suns capture the flavour and colours of Latin America
